Somalia: Turkish ambassador delivers Erdogan's message to Sheikh Sharif

MOGADISHU — The Somali President Sheikh Sharif Ahmed has received a special message from the Turkish prime minister, Recep Tayyip Erdogan.

The message was delivered to President Ahmed on Sunday at the Somali villa in Mogadishu, by Turkey’s Ambassador to Somalia, Mr Cemalettin Kani Torun.

During the meeting, the two sides discussed a number of issues of mutual interest between the Somali Republic and Turkey. Ambassador Torun told Mr. Ahmed that security situation in the African nation was a top priority for Ankara.

He said the purpose of his visit was to convey prime minister Erdogan’s message of support and congratulatory to the Somali leader. He indicated that Turkey would continue to support Somalia and the restoration of its security.

He added that Erdogan expressed his best wishes for Somalia’s recovery to a path of stability and development while reiterating his full support.

The Turkish leader congratulated Somalia for the recent development including the endorsement of the draft constitution and current process underway that will end the current status quo.

President Ahmed on his part praised the excellent bilateral relations between the two brotherly countries and peoples in various spheres. He expressed his gratitude and appreciation on behave of his government and Somali people to the Turkish people and their government.

He said the Somali people will be forever indebted to the goodness of the Turkish people, who came to their rescue during the famine and years of anarchy.

Ambassador Torun, a medical doctor, was appointed by prime minister Erdogan last year after the embassy was reopened. He has since played an important role in the relations between the two Muslim countries.
